Before using any type of aerial lift equipment, you should inspect the work area for the presence of ___.

Explanation:
Before using any aerial lift, you must assess the area for hazards that can affect safe operation. Overhead power lines pose an electrocution risk; staying clear or de-energizing lines is essential. Depressions or drop-offs in the ground can cause tipping or instability, so the surface should be checked for holes, ruts, or uneven terrain. A solid and stable work surface matters because outriggers and wheels rely on firm support to keep the lift steady; soft, loose, or wet ground can lead to sinking or movement. Because all of these conditions can lead to serious injuries or equipment damage, you inspect for all of them before operating.
